The University of Mississippi English Department presents a free, exclusive pre-screening of the film "Countdown to Zero," Tuesday at 6:30 p.m. in Bondurant Auditorium.
The film is co-produced by Global Zero (an international, non-partisan movement to eliminate nuclear weapons worldwide), Participant Media ("An Inconvenient Truth," "Food Inc.," "The Kite Runner," "Charlie Wilson's War"), and Lawrence Bender ("Inglorious Basterds," "Good Will Hunting," "Pulp Fiction").
The film recently premiered at Sundance Film Festival to rave reviews. This tour is in promotion of its theatrical release in NYC/LA on July 9th and spreading awareness about the very real and pressing world issue of eliminating nuclear weapons world wide and stopping nuclear proliferation and nuclear terrorism.
